Default B16a swap into 91 hatch. What ecu and potential wiring problems can be expected?

I'm going to hopefully be swapping a B16a into my 91 hatch and was wondering what kind of problems I might run into? Also what ecu should I use? Any help would be appreciated. Thanks

Default Re: B16a swap into 91 hatch. What ecu and potential wiring problems can be expected? (civichopeful)

if its a jdm motor...you'll hafta add wires for the second o2 sensor...v-tec solenoid , pressure switch and add wires for the extra injectors...plus get the injector resistor box. it very easy and straight foreward. tech.hybridgarage.com/tech/4gtech/index.html this should help you out.
